Thanks for your question. The VNA project is going well and I am working
on having a Beta version of the software for release this week.

George is quite correct in that I used the KISS Konsole code as the basis
for the PC VNA code. At the moment it's a stand alone application but I am
aware that, once proven, others have plans to implement a VNA feature in
their SDR software.

At the moment the VNA software supports Hermes since ensuring phase
coherence of the Tx and Rx signals was very easy.  It may be possible to
use Hermes and Penny as a VNA but I've not yet tested that.
